However, distorted or damaged fingerprints pose a significant challenge for recognition. This study explores the potential of Wavelet and Convolutional Neural Network (CNN) techniques to enhance the accuracy of distorted fingerprint recognition. Wavelet transform addresses the non-stationary nature of images and reduces detected noise. Convolutional Autoencoder, a CNN component, generates simplified feature representations from input images and attempts to reconstruct them. Utilizing 500 fingerprint samples, the testing results demonstrate accuracy variations ranging from 11% to 59.2%. Image reconstruction achieved 7.16% to 12.47% accuracy, while fingerprint matching attained accuracies between 92.71% and 93.96%. Averaging across all damage levels, the overall accuracy reached 37.65%, with average fingerprint reconstruction at 9.31% and average matching accuracy at 93.03%. The successful reconstruction and matching of distorted fingerprints within a certain range of damage using Wavelet and Convolutional Neural Network highlights the promising potential of these techniques for improved fingerprint identification in forensic and security contexts.</p> Marwondo, Sardjono, Ruslan Efendi Copyright (c) 2024 JUSTINFO | Jurnal Sistem Informasi dan Teknologi Informasi https://creativecommons.org/licenses/by-nc-nd/4.0 https://journal.widyatama.ac.id/index.php/justinfo/article/view/2074 Tue, 25 Jun 2024 00:00:00 +0700 Strategies for Enhancing Information System and Internet Security Towards Adware Threats https://journal.widyatama.ac.id/index.php/justinfo/article/view/1245 <p>Adware has emerged as a significant concern in today's information systems and internet security landscape. This malicious software type illicitly injects unwanted advertisements into user devices, disrupting user experience and posing threats to privacy and data security. Effective strategies are essential to mitigate adware threats and enhance information systems and internet security.This article explores several strategies to combat adware threats. Firstly, adopting a preventive approach is crucial. Utilizing reliable and regularly updated security software, alongside frequent updates of operating systems and applications, can effectively prevent adware infections. Secondly, avoiding clicking on suspicious links and pop-ups can minimize the risk of adware infiltration. Thirdly, regular clearing of cookies and caches aids in purging adware from user devices. Lastly, employing ad blockers serves as an additional measure to thwart adware presence on user devices. By implementing these strategies, organizations, and individuals can significantly reduce their vulnerability to adware attacks, thereby safeguarding both user experience and data integrity in the evolving landscape of information technology and internet usage.</p> Shelvia Nur Widiastuti, Anisa Indriani, Ucu Nugraha Copyright (c) 2024 JUSTINFO | Jurnal Sistem Informasi dan Teknologi Informasi https://creativecommons.org/licenses/by-nc-nd/4.0 https://journal.widyatama.ac.id/index.php/justinfo/article/view/1245 Thu, 27 Jun 2024 00:00:00 +0700 Payment and Transaction Risk Management at Coffeeshop X Using NIST 800-30 Framework https://journal.widyatama.ac.id/index.php/justinfo/article/view/1745 <p>Information technology enables efficient and effective completion of activities, saving both time and energy. However, this convenience comes with inherent risks that need to be managed to prevent severe consequences such as information leaks, financial losses, and disruptions to business processes. This research focuses on implementing the NIST 800-30 framework as a risk management framework for Coffeeshop X. The objective is to provide concrete steps and recommendations for mitigating potential risks. The analysis identifies several risks that could threaten the business continuity of Coffeeshop X, including natural disasters, operating system vulnerabilities, physical security breaches, and damage to software and hardware. By applying the NIST 800-30 framework, the research highlights specific control measures necessary for Coffeeshop X to mitigate these risks. These measures aim to reduce the likelihood and impact of such events, ensuring that business activities can proceed smoothly and securely. The study's findings underscore the importance of a robust risk management strategy to safeguard the operations of Coffeeshop X and maintain its business continuity.</p> Noven Wirlando Marbun, Faris Asasul Iz, Muhammad Ramadhan, Lorrida Jein Herlina Kogoya, Lazuardi Fahreza Nugraha, Ucu Nugraha Copyright (c) 2024 JUSTINFO | Jurnal Sistem Informasi dan Teknologi Informasi https://creativecommons.org/licenses/by-nc-nd/4.0 https://journal.widyatama.ac.id/index.php/justinfo/article/view/1745 Thu, 27 Jun 2024 00:00:00 +0700
